974,166 is a composite number, even.
974,166 (nine hundred seventy-four thousand one hundred sixty-six) is an even 6-digit number. It is a composite number with 16 divisors, and factors as 2 × 3 × 229 × 709. Its proper divisors sum to 985,434,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0xEDD56.
